Transaction 72581c3ba1975a68a06eea0d59843597219452cf1c75286531fd21a0292f0545
1 Input
1 Output
-
72581c3ba1975a68a06eea0d59843597219452cf1c75286531fd21a0292f0545:0
- value
- 3585408
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ee32686e6f22099407635045d1b9341fcd239bc
- address
- bc1q0m3jdphx7gsfjsrkx5z96xung87dywduncfssv